The inauguration of the Plaisance subway station took place on 21 janvier 1937. The annual attendance of this station is 4 874 104 passengers.
The station Philippe Auguste, located at Paris, was inaugurated on 31 janvier 1903. It benefits from an annual attendance of 1 854 806 travellers.
